Definitions and Meaning of dragoon in English
dragoon noun
- a member of a European military unit formerly composed of heavily armed cavalrymen
dragoon verb
- subjugate by imposing troops
- compel by coercion, threats, or crude means
Synonyms
railroad, sandbag
Example
- "They sandbagged him to make dinner for everyone"
